DESIGNER GROUP ARE STEPPING UP TO THE CHALLENGE FOR DREAMS COME TRUE

Designer Group are heading to the Arctic from 2nd-7th February. Eleven brave team members will be facing the elements to raise money for Dreams Come True children’s charity.

Dreams Come True are a UK national charity that fulfils dreams for children and young adults with serious and life-limiting conditions. Designer Group have already raised over £20,000 for the charity during 2019 and are set to surpass this in 2020.

• They will be travelling 66km (41 miles) across 3 days.
• They will be pulling all their own kit behind them for the duration of the trek which weighs over 20kg.
• Temperatures could be as low as minus 30.
• The team will sleep fully clothed in tents throughout the duration of the trek, until the last evening when they will spend the night in an igloo under the northern lights.

 “I finish my Chemotherapy 2 days before the start of this trek, this is my chance to celebrate life, hopefully cancer free, in a special way by giving others a chance to also enjoy life.”
Martin Bawn, UK Planner

“After completing the 3 Peak challenge on behalf of DG for Dreams come True in 2018, I was extremely honoured and pleased to be asked to join the Arctic Trek 2020 team, again representing DG for a great charity. It’s a privilege to work with Dreams come True for such a worthy cause and I thank DG for giving me the opportunity to take part in such a unique adventure. I can’t wait to get going, roll on February the 2nd.”
Jonathan West, Aviation Director
